- Overnight Final Asphalting on Rewa Bridge Closes Nausori-bound Lanes
Overnight final asphalting on the Rewa Bridge will affect Nausori-bound traffic, with the lanes closed from 8:00 PM to 5:00 AM. Suva-bound traffic remains unaffected, but drivers should follow temporary signs and directions from traffic controllers. Weather permitting, the upgrade promises long-term safety and reliability.
